Observations/Finding

As requested, the site was visited by our AS Engineering and Consulting (ASEC) representative for the purpose of providing quality control inspection and testing services. Visual observation techniques were employed to verify compliance with project drawing/specifications, applicable codes, and materials submittals. The following observations were observed on site this day:

Removal of soil was observed within the future Taxiway A4 area in accordance with previously established remediation requirements.

Placement of geotextile fabric continued, followed by installation of approximately 12 inches of No. 4 stone. Work progressed in an east-to-west direction (see photos).

It was observed that recycled Graded Aggregate Base (GAB) was placed along both sides of the A4 taxiway storm drainpipe (see photos). The recycled graded aggregate base (GAB) was compacted adjacent to the pipe using a jumping jack for compaction.

During ongoing remediation activities for the Taxiway A4 and connector area at approximately Station 40+00, additional organic material, including tree remnants, were encountered. UES was notified, and the condition is scheduled to be evaluated and addressed the following day.

No further observations were made.
